package org.voltdb.utils;
import java.io.FileDescriptor;
import org.voltcore.logging.VoltLogger;
import sun.misc.SharedSecrets;
public class PosixAdvise {
private static final VoltLogger hostLog = new VoltLogger("HOST");
public static final boolean FALLOCATE_SUPPORTED;
public static final boolean SYNC_FILE_RANGE_SUPPORTED;
public static final boolean ENABLE_FADVISE_DONTNEED;
static {
SYNC_FILE_RANGE_SUPPORTED = System.getProperty("os.name").equalsIgnoreCase("linux") ;
FALLOCATE_SUPPORTED = System.getProperty("os.name").equalsIgnoreCase("linux") ;
ENABLE_FADVISE_DONTNEED = Boolean.getBoolean("ENABLE_FADVISE_DONTNEED");
}
/*
* madvise
*/
public static final int POSIX_MADV_NORMAL = 0;
public static final int POSIX_MADV_RANDOM = 1;
public static final int POSIX_MADV_SEQUENTIAL = 2;
public static final int POSIX_MADV_WILLNEED = 3;
public static final int POSIX_MADV_DONTNEED = 4;
public static native long madvise(long addr, long size, int advice);
/*
* fadvise
*/
public static final int POSIX_FADV_NORMAL = 0;
public static final int POSIX_FADV_RANDOM = 1;
public static final int POSIX_FADV_SEQUENTIAL = 2;
public static final int POSIX_FADV_WILLNEED = 3;
public static final int POSIX_FADV_DONTNEED = 4;
/*
* sync_file_range flags
*/
public static final int SYNC_FILE_RANGE_WAIT_BEFORE = 1;
public static final int SYNC_FILE_RANGE_WRITE = 2;
public static final int SYNC_FILE_RANGE_WAIT_AFTER = 4;
//Convenience constant for the commonly used scenario
public static final int SYNC_FILE_RANGE_SYNC =
SYNC_FILE_RANGE_WAIT_BEFORE | SYNC_FILE_RANGE_WRITE | SYNC_FILE_RANGE_WAIT_AFTER;
public static native long fadvise(long fd, long offset, long size, int advice);
public static long fadvise(FileDescriptor fd, long offset, long size, int advice) {
if (advice == POSIX_FADV_DONTNEED && !ENABLE_FADVISE_DONTNEED) return 0;
final long filedescriptor = SharedSecrets.getJavaIOFileDescriptorAccess().get(fd);
return fadvise(filedescriptor, offset, size, advice);
}
public static native long fallocate(long fd, long offset, long size);
public static long fallocate(FileDescriptor fd, long offset, long size) {
final long filedescriptor = SharedSecrets.getJavaIOFileDescriptorAccess().get(fd);
return fallocate(filedescriptor, offset, size);
}
/*
* Be aware sync_file_range does not make data durable. It doesn't handle ordering with metadata
* nor does it emit write barriers
*/
public static native long sync_file_range(long fd, long offset, long size, int flags);
public static long sync_file_range(FileDescriptor fd, long offset, long size, int flags) {
final long filedescriptor = SharedSecrets.getJavaIOFileDescriptorAccess().get(fd);
return sync_file_range(filedescriptor, offset, size, flags);
}
}
